- Risk analysis output that justified the chosen separation approach · Document repository
- Isolation configuration of tenant identifiers, network and storage for a sampled customer · Cloud console / configuration management
periodic reviewEvidence produced at each review
- Test results from a deliberate cross tenant access attempt · Source control / CI pipeline
governing documentDocuments that govern the control
- Tenant separation design describing the isolation mechanism at each layer · Document repository

Common gaps auditors find
- Isolation enforced in the application layer alone over a shared database with no row level control
- Separation design not revisited after a shared caching or messaging component was introduced
- Cross tenant access asserted in the design but never actually tested
- Administrative tooling able to traverse tenants without restriction or logging
